在如今的网络环境中,越来越多的用户选择使用科学上网的方法来突破地域限制,以便访问全球信息。而OpenWRT作为一种流行的路由器操作系统,提供了灵活的网络配置选项。本文将详细介绍如何在OpenWRT系统中设置旁路由以实现科学上网。
什么是旁路由
旁路由,即在主路由器旁边增加一台小型路由器,专门处理科学上网的流量。这样可以减轻主路由器的负担,并实现更加灵活的流量管理。
OpenWRT的安装
在开始旁路由设置之前,需要确保你的路由器上已安装OpenWRT系统。以下是安装OpenWRT的一些基本步骤:
- 确认路由器兼容性:访问OpenWRT官方网站查找你的路由器型号是否支持OpenWRT。
- 下载固件:在官网下载与你的路由器相匹配的固件。
- 进入路由器的管理界面:通过浏览器访问路由器的IP地址(一般为192.168.1.1),输入管理员用户名和密码。
- 上传固件:在管理界面的“固件升级”选项中,上传下载的OpenWRT固件。
- 重启路由器:等待路由器重启,完成OpenWRT的安装。
配置旁路由
基本网络设置
- 连接网络:确保旁路由连接到主路由器,并能获取IP地址。
- 登录OpenWRT管理界面:通过浏览器输入旁路由的IP地址(默认为192.168.1.1)。
- 设置WAN口:在“网络”菜单下,选择“接口”,点击“WAN”接口,设置其为DHCP模式,确保能够从主路由获取IP地址。
安装必要的软件包
为实现科学上网,可能需要安装一些额外的软件包,如下:
- luci-app-openvpn:用于OpenVPN的Web管理。
- luci-app-ssr-plus:用于Shadowsocks和ShadowsocksR的管理。
安装软件包的步骤如下:
- 在管理界面中选择“系统” -> “软件包”。
- 输入所需软件包名称,点击“安装”。
配置科学上网工具
以Shadowsocks为例,配置步骤如下:
- 在“服务”菜单下,选择“Shadowsocks”,然后点击“添加”。
- 填写服务器地址、端口、密码和加密方式。
- 设置“允许DNS”选项,并保存配置。
- 在“防火墙”设置中,添加一个规则,允许流量通过Shadowsocks的端口。
测试与验证
设置完成后,可以通过以下方式测试科学上网是否成功:
- 使用命令行工具ping某个被墙的网站,查看是否可以通。
- 访问被墙的网站,确认是否能够正常打开。
常见问题解答
Q1: 为什么旁路由不能正常上网?
A1: 检查以下几点:
- 确保WAN口正确获取IP地址。
- 检查Shadowsocks等科学上网工具的配置是否正确。
- 查看防火墙设置,确保允许相关端口流量通过。
Q2: OpenWRT如何更新软件包?
A2: 在OpenWRT管理界面中,进入“系统” -> “软件包”,点击“更新列表”,然后再选择需要更新的软件包进行更新。
Q3: 使用旁路由是否会影响主路由的速度?
A3: 通常不会,旁路由主要处理的是科学上网的流量,正常的家庭网络流量由主路由处理。如果旁路由配置合理,影响应该很小。
Q4: 如何安全地使用OpenWRT旁路由?
A4: 为了提高安全性,可以考虑:
- 定期更新OpenWRT系统和软件包。
- 设置强密码,防止未授权访问。
- 使用VPN增加数据传输的安全性。
总结
通过本文的指导,用户应能够成功设置OpenWRT旁路由进行科学上网。在使用过程中,建议定期检查配置,并保持软件的更新,以确保网络的安全与畅通。
正文完